Output 38bdf6b6ae3d23c92493ddd8772f9769915189ec6637d11786e073f294893821:14

value
1061866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ef8b15d3c2d689878da78526cca8938a2f20f221 OP_EQUAL
address
3PXc3CpnsHvbNuL3qZ3APY7LWoTfx4qyGX
transaction
38bdf6b6ae3d23c92493ddd8772f9769915189ec6637d11786e073f294893821
spent
true